Fears are growing over the whereabouts of a 22-year-old Egyptian student who was last seen being dragged away from a Cairo metro station by a group of men on the 27th of October, shortly before security forces raided his family home.
Bangladesh ruling party Awami League held its 20th National Council in the heart of capital Dhaka -Suhrawardy Udyan - on 21 and 22 October, 2016. The Council was more of a show off programme to prove Awami League’s muscle power and financial strength.
